Kappu Bilupu is a fascinating drama that captures the stark contrast between a brave young woman and her timid twin sister. The film's atmosphere is tense, as the fearlessness of the protagonist clashes with the oppressive nature of their stepmother. Pacing feels deliberate, allowing the emotional weight of family dynamics to unfold naturally. Performances are compelling, with a rawness that feels refreshingly authentic for its time. The themes of courage and familial loyalty resonate throughout, making it distinct in its portrayal of women's struggles against domestic tyranny. It's a snapshot of social issues, wrapped within a personal tale of resilience.
Kappu Bilupu has a somewhat elusive presence in collector circles, with its original prints being particularly hard to come by. Historically released in limited formats, its scarcity adds to its appeal among niche collectors. The film's unique exploration of women's roles in society during that era, coupled with its gripping narrative, continues to intrigue those who appreciate lesser-known gems in cinema history.
